AGENCY: Spring City (Utah)

SERIES: 29853
TITLE: Justice dockets
DATES: 1868-1932; 1984-1990
ARRANGEMENT: Generally chronological by hearing date or numerical by case number.

DESCRIPTION: This series contains dockets kept by the Justice Court of Spring City. The dockets feature records regarding the background and proceedings for cases brought before the court. Cases heard by the court were both criminal and civil. Each entry in these volumes includes such information as the name of the defendant, the date of the initial complaint or violation, the charges brought against and any fines imposed upon the defendants , and a summary of the sentence passed in the case. Most entries have been stamped "closed" or otherwise indicated to be transferred to the circuit court, dismissed, or voided. Some cases have a Uniform Citation & Information card attached which includes the address and signature of the defendant and information regarding summons to any assigned court dates. An alphabetical index is located at the front of each volume.

FORMAT MANAGEMENT

Paper: For records beginning in 1868 through 1990. Retain in Office until administrative need ends and then transfer to State Archives with authority to weed.

Microfilm master: Retain in State Archives permanently with authority to weed.

M-Disc: Retain in State Archives permanently with authority to weed.

APPRAISAL

Historical

The records in this series have permanent historical value as documentation of cases handled in a local justice court, including marriages.
